基本包装类-基础知识总结------彭记(08)

基本包装类

1.创建基本类型的一个实例;

2.在实例上调用指定的方法;

3.销毁这个实例

经过此番处理,基本的字符串值就变的个对象一样有属性和方法

自动创建的基本包装类的对象,只是在于一行代码的执行瞬间,然后立即被销毁

这就意味着我们不能在运行时为基本类型值添加属性和方法

 

    <script>
        //变量没有属性和方法:
        //只有对象才有属性和方法:

        //包装类:
        //变量居然可以使用属性
        // var str = "abcdef";
        // console.log(str.length);// 6

        //变量居然可以使用方法
        // var num = 123;
        // console.log(num.toString());
        // console.log(typeof num.toString());

        //这是js中的一种特殊情况:包装类。

        //js还提供了三种特殊的引用类型:Number,String,Boolean.
        // var num = 123;
        // var str = "abc";
        // var bool = true;        

        //可以声明一个Number类型的对象
        // var num = new Number(123);
        // console.log(num + 10);

        // var bool = new Boolean(false);
        // console.log(bool);

        // var bool = new Boolean(false);
        // var bool = false;
        // var a = bool && [];
        // console.log(a);

        var bool = new Boolean(false);
        var a = bool && [];
        console.log(a);


    </script>

 

posted @ 2017-08-14 11:26  依旧安好  阅读(145)  评论(0编辑  收藏  举报